Cells were observed using an Article Title: pH-controllable stability of iron oxide@chitosan nanocomposite-stabilized magnetic Pickering emulsions Article Snippet: The pH-responsiveness of iron oxide@chitosan nanocomposite (IOCS)-stabilized Pickering emulsion (PE) (denoted as IOCS-PE) was investigated.. Preparation of the IOCS-PE at pH 4.0 has resulted in PE with the smallest size (1.4 ± 0.2 μm) and highest stability against deformation as compared to those prepared at alkaline conditions (pH ≥ 6.3), due to the change in IOCS surface wettability at increasing pH.. To further verify the pHdependent stability, the IOCS-PE at pH 4.0 was subjected to a simple pH variation to pH 1.5 and pH 7.4, respectively.
